Rhino-Rack VA118B Features:
The Rhino-Rack Vortex bars can be purchased in black and is cut to 7 different predefined lengths to suit different vehicles. All bars include the VGS rubber strip which has been designed to reduce wind drag and noise as well as providing added protection for your roof racks and load. All bars include end caps.
